Related to the list itself often raises the issue of why Seven and not another number. There is no definitive answer, but the seventh was for the Greeks and also for parts of his empire a perfect number. Seven are the times he had to forgive, as the Hebrew and interpretation of Old Testament , seven deadly sins were after, and so on.
